Yapay Zeka ile Kod Yazma: Verimlilik Artışı mı, Yaratıcılığın Azalması mı?

Yapay Zeka ile Kod Yazma: Verimlilik Artışı mı, Yaratıcılığın Azalması mı?

Yapay zekanın yazılım geliştirmedeki rolünü incelerken, verimlilik artışına karşı yaratıcı düşüncenin azalması üzerindeki etkilerini ele alıyoruz. YZ'nin yazılım geliştirme süreçlerini nasıl hızlandırdığı ve aynı zamanda yazılımcının özgün düşünme yeteneğ

BFS

Yapay zeka (YZ), son yıllarda hayatımızın her alanına girmeyi başardı. İş dünyasından eğitime, sağlıktan teknolojiye kadar hemen her sektörde devrim yaratacak potansiyeli olan bu yeni teknoloji, yazılım geliştirme alanında da kendine sağlam bir yer edindi. Ancak, her yenilik gibi, yapay zekanın yazılım geliştirme süreçlerine dahil olması, hem heyecan verici fırsatlar hem de bazı endişeleri beraberinde getiriyor.

YZ'nin Yazılım Geliştirmedeki Yeri

Yapay zekanın yazılım geliştirme süreçlerine dahil olması, kod yazma, hata ayıklama, veri analiz etme gibi birçok alanda verimliliği artırma vaadiyle ortaya çıktı. Kod yazma süreci, geçmişte yazılımcıların saatlerce süren odaklanma gerektiren bir çaba iken, YZ şimdi devreye giriyor ve bu süreci çok daha hızlı hale getiriyor.

Örneğin, yazılım geliştiriciler artık kodlama sırasında, yapay zekanın önerileri sayesinde daha hızlı ve doğru çözümler üretebiliyorlar. YZ, yazılımcılara kod yazarken zaman kazandırıyor ve hataları azaltıyor. Bu durum, özellikle büyük projelerde devreye girdiğinde, yazılım geliştirme sürecinin hızla tamamlanmasını sağlıyor.

Verimlilik Artışı: Gerçekten Mümkün mü?

Verimlilik, teknoloji dünyasında herkesin en çok istediği şeylerden biridir. YZ ile yazılım geliştirme, tam olarak bu noktada devreye giriyor. Yapay zeka, kod yazarken geliştiricilere anında önerilerde bulunarak, kodun hatasız yazılmasını sağlıyor. Bu da yazılımcıların daha kısa sürede daha fazla iş yapmasını mümkün kılıyor.

Yapay zekanın sunduğu bu verimlilik artışı, özellikle büyük yazılım projelerinde daha belirgin hale geliyor. Zaman kısıtlamaları ve hızlı değişen iş gereksinimleri göz önüne alındığında, YZ'nin yazılımcılara sunduğu hız, her geçen gün daha büyük bir avantaj haline geliyor.

Ancak, burada dikkat edilmesi gereken bir şey var: YZ'nin sunduğu hız, bazen dikkat eksikliği yaratabilir. Bu hızla birlikte, bazen yazılımcıların gerçekten derinlemesine düşünmeleri gereken noktalar atlanabilir.

Yaratıcılığın Azalması: Korkulan Senaryo

Verimlilik artışı, yapay zekanın en büyük avantajlarından biri olsa da, bazı yazılımcılar için yaratıcı düşüncenin azalması gibi bir endişe yaratıyor. YZ'nin otomatik öneriler sunması, bazı yazılımcıları belli kalıplara hapsedecek gibi görünebilir. Hangi kodu yazmanız gerektiği konusunda YZ size önerilerde bulunsa da, bazen bu, özgün düşünmeyi engelleyebilir.

Bir yazılımcı, herhangi bir probleme yaklaşırken tamamen kendi yaratıcılığını kullanması, yeni ve yenilikçi çözümler üretmesi gerekebilir. Ancak, YZ bu süreci basitleştirirken, yazılımcının yaratıcı düşünme kapasitesini kısıtlayabilir.

Bu durumda, yazılımcıların dikkatli olması gereken şey, YZ'nin sunduğu çözümleri, kendi yaratıcılıklarını katmadan kullanmamalarıdır. Yapay zeka, bir araçtır ve onun sunduğu öneriler, tamamen yazılımcının kararına bağlı olarak şekillenmelidir.

Sonuç: YZ ile Yazılım Geliştirme – Verimlilik ve Yaratıcılığın Dengesi

Yapay zekanın yazılım geliştirme dünyasında devrim yaratacağı kesin. Ancak, bu devrimin getirdiği değişiklikler yalnızca verimlilikle sınırlı kalmıyor. Yaratıcılık, her yazılımcının özüdür ve bu özün kaybolmaması için YZ'nin sunduğu kolaylıklar ile kendi yaratıcılığınızı dengeleyebilmeniz gerekiyor.

Sonuç olarak, YZ'nin sunduğu hız ve verimlilik ile birlikte yaratıcı düşüncenizi asla kaybetmemelisiniz. Yapay zeka, sadece bir yardımcı araçtır ve yazılımcının özgün düşünme yeteneği her zaman en değerli kaynaktır. Teknoloji ile yaratıcı zekanın birleşimi, yazılım geliştirme dünyasında yepyeni kapılar açacaktır.

İlgili Yazılar

Benzer konularda diğer yazılarımız

ASP.NET Core ile Mobil Uygulama Geliştirme: Cross-Platform Web ve Mobil Uygulama Birleştirme

Günümüzde mobil uygulamalar hayatımızın ayrılmaz bir parçası haline geldi. Akıllı telefonlarımızda geçirdiğimiz zamanın büyük bir kısmını mobil uygulamalar sayesinde geçiriyoruz. Peki, bir mobil uygulama geliştirirken karşılaştığımız zorlukları nasıl...

Modern Yazılım Geliştirme Süreçlerinde Yapay Zeka ve Otomasyonun Rolü: 2025’te Yeni Başlangıçlar

Yazılım geliştirme dünyası hızla evriliyor. 2025 yılına adım attığımızda, bu süreçte yapay zeka ve otomasyonun rolü hiç olmadığı kadar önemli hale geldi. Geçmişte yazılım geliştirme yalnızca kod yazmak ve sistemleri test etmekle sınırlıydı. Ancak bugünün...

Yapay Zeka ile SEO Stratejilerinizi Nasıl Güçlendirebilirsiniz? 2025 Yılında Başarılı Olacak Teknikler

Dijital pazarlamanın ve SEO'nun dünyası hızla değişiyor. Bir zamanlar sadece anahtar kelimeler ve backlink'ler üzerine kurulu olan SEO stratejileri, şimdi çok daha karmaşık ve yenilikçi bir yapıya bürünüyor. Bu dönüşümün başrol oyuncusu ise Yapay Zeka...